Hello everyone, I have a problem that I can't solve. I created a 3D model with Fusion 360 and exported the files in STL format to assemble it in Adobe Substance 3D Stager and later export it to USDZ format to work on it in Adobe Substance 3D Painter. In Painter, the objects are indeed imported, but they appear invisible. When I try to apply Mash Maps, I can see the presence of the object, but the screen doesn't show any objects. What could be the problem? How can I resolve this situation?
